Local MP Joins the Giving Nation

24.06.04

As part of Giving Nation's "G-Week" celebration from 26th June-2nd July, Liberal Democrat MP Edward Davey will be visiting Holy Cross School in New Malden and speaking at Chessington Community College.

"G-Week" is an annual initiative to celebrate the charity and community work of secondary school students throughout Britain. As part of this year's drive, Edward Davey MP will be visiting schools in his constituency to congratulate them on their 'giving' work and to hold a general meeting with the headteacher to keep up to date with local schools.

Commenting on his prospective school visits, Edward Davey MP said,

"Giving Week is a fantastic opportunity to celebrate all the vital work students do for their communities throughout the year.

"400 secondary schools took part last year when G-Week was first launched, and, judging by the very positive response from schools in my constituency of Kingston and Surbiton, this year there will be an even more positive response.

"I am visiting Holy Cross School on Monday 26th June and Chessington Community College on Friday 2nd July to show my support for what I consider to be a very important programme. It will not only increase students' awareness of voluntary and community work, but it will highlight the significant charity work that has already been done by schools.

"Although it is a national scheme, Giving Week is about the local community; it is about fostering the very positive relationship between schools and their environs. I am behind this concept all the way."
